Opening Thursday at Out Front on Main for a limited two-week run is David Lindsay-Abaire's 2007 Pulitzer Prize winner Rabbit Hole, directed for the stage by George W. Manus, Jr.

Becca (Leah Fincher) and Howie Corbett (Justin Hand) have everything a family could want, until a life-shattering accident turns their world upside down and leaves the couple drifting perilously apart.
Rabbit Hole charts their bittersweet search for comfort in the darkest of places and for a path that will lead them back into the light of day.
A perceptive and poignant study in the day-to-day aches of bereavement: problems with personal intimacy, the uneasy friends who don't call, the emptiness in a house packed with reminders. Heartbreaking in its theme and details, Rabbit Hole is a beautifully crafted work of great sensitivity.
This exceptional cast also includes Meg Davis as Izzy, Connie Bryant as Nat and David Bennett as Jason. |
